Course Content

• Principles of Sustainable Design for Small Spaces
• Carbon Footprint Measurement and Reduction Strategies
• Sustainable Materials and Construction for Small Space Dwellings
• Energy Efficiency and Renewable Energy in Small Spaces
• Water Conservation and Greywater Recycling in Compact Environments
• Waste Management and Circular Economy Principles for Small Space Living
• Small Space Carbon Footprint Reduction: Case Studies and Best Practices
• Policy and Legislation Related to Sustainable Small Space Development
• Green Building Certification and Standards for Small Spaces

A Graduate Certificate in Small Space Carbon Footprint Reduction is increasingly significant in today's market, reflecting growing global concern about climate change and the UK's ambitious net-zero targets. The UK's housing stock, much of it older and inefficient, contributes substantially to national carbon emissions. According to government statistics, the residential sector accounts for approximately 14% of the UK's total carbon footprint.

Sector Percentage
Residential 14%
Transport 27%
Industry 18%
Other 41%

This certificate equips graduates with the skills to address this challenge, making them highly sought after by property developers, architects, and environmental consultants. Small space carbon footprint reduction strategies, from sustainable building materials to energy-efficient technologies, are vital for creating environmentally responsible and economically viable housing solutions in densely populated areas within the UK.
